Detailed Experience at the Restaurant
- **Space and Design:** The restaurant has two long rows of tables, arranged quite reasonably, tidy, and clean. I particularly like the soft yellow light from the hanging lamps, creating a pleasant atmosphere, not too bright and not too dark. However, due to the large number of customers during peak hours, the space can be a bit noisy, suitable for those who prefer a lively atmosphere rather than absolute quiet.
- **Food:** I ordered grilled pork rice and sour fish soup. The rice here is cooked just right, the pork is tender, well-seasoned, and the aroma that wafts when it’s grilled makes it enjoyable to eat without feeling overwhelmed. The sour fish soup is refreshing, with fresh fish, and the broth is just right, not too sour or too sweet. Additionally, the restaurant offers many other specialties like shredded chicken that I heard customers around me praise highly; I will definitely try that next time.
- **Service and Staff Attitude:** The staff is quick, friendly, and very enthusiastic. When I asked about the dishes, they provided thorough advice without showing any irritation despite the restaurant being quite busy. This made me feel very satisfied and comfortable while dining.
